A lash lift is a cosmetic treatment designed to enhance the natural lashes by curling and lifting them at the base, which gives the appearance of longer, more defined lashes. This procedure can beautifully complement eyelash extensions, as it allows for a more dramatic and flattering look when the extensions are applied. The combination often results in fuller, more voluminous lashes that appear more vibrant and lively.

While a lash lift does not replace the need for extensions, it serves to enhance the natural lashes, making them appear more expressive and uplifted. This improved natural lash shape can create a seamless and cohesive appearance when extensions are added, elevating the overall aesthetic.

In contrast, the other options do not accurately reflect the purpose and benefits of a lash lift. It does not replace the need for extensions, as extensions can provide additional thickness and length that a lash lift alone cannot achieve. Additionally, a lash lift does not straighten natural lashes; rather, it curls them to create a more noticeable lift.
